aboutsummaryrefslogtreecommitdiff
path: root/lib/ed25519/src/sc.h
diff options
context:
space:
mode:
authorMark Haines <mark.haines@matrix.org>2015-03-03 11:14:50 +0000
committerMark Haines <mark.haines@matrix.org>2015-03-03 11:14:50 +0000
commit3ce450fc1984ac480ae158a40d60e9d42f77f74a (patch)
treeeb120d958eac8361d3760b9ad680fd8dc826d7a3 /lib/ed25519/src/sc.h
parent8bf99544160b1fd787e666b893c5117ab717bc99 (diff)
parent498dfabf9848286be003b42941c323a045d9fa46 (diff)
Merge commit '498dfabf9848286be003b42941c323a045d9fa46' as 'lib/ed25519'
Diffstat (limited to 'lib/ed25519/src/sc.h')
-rw-r--r--lib/ed25519/src/sc.h12
1 files changed, 12 insertions, 0 deletions
diff --git a/lib/ed25519/src/sc.h b/lib/ed25519/src/sc.h
new file mode 100644
index 0000000..8fa727e
--- /dev/null
+++ b/lib/ed25519/src/sc.h
@@ -0,0 +1,12 @@
+#ifndef SC_H
+#define SC_H
+
+/*
+The set of scalars is \Z/l
+where l = 2^252 + 27742317777372353535851937790883648493.
+*/
+
+void sc_reduce(unsigned char *s);
+void sc_muladd(unsigned char *s, const unsigned char *a, const unsigned char *b, const unsigned char *c);
+
+#endif \ No newline at end of file